Subject: [PATCH 02/32] arm64: Add BCM2835 support to the defconfig.

From: Eric Anholt <eric@anholt.net>
Made with make defconfig; make menuconfig (only saying Y to new
entries); make savedefconfig.
Signed-off-by: Eric Anholt <eric@anholt.net>
[ kraxel: quick+dirty rebase to 4.7 ]
Signed-off-by: Gerd Hoffmann <kraxel@redhat.com>
---
arch/arm64/configs/defconfig | 23 ++++++++++++++++++++---
1 file changed, 20 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
index fd2d74d..03f246a 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
+++ b/arch/arm64/configs/defconfig
@@ -31,6 +31,7 @@ CONFIG_MODULE_UNLOAD=y
# CONFIG_IOSCHED_DEADLINE is not set
CONFIG_ARCH_SUNXI=y
CONFIG_ARCH_ALPINE=y
+CONFIG_ARCH_BCM2835=y
CONFIG_ARCH_BCM_IPROC=y
CONFIG_ARCH_BERLIN=y
CONFIG_ARCH_EXYNOS=y
@@ -140,6 +141,9 @@ CONFIG_USB_NET_PLUSB=m
CONFIG_USB_NET_MCS7830=m
CONFIG_WL18XX=m
CONFIG_WLCORE_SDIO=m
+CONFIG_USB_USBNET=y
+CONFIG_USB_NET_SMSC95XX=y
+# CONFIG_WLAN is not set
CONFIG_INPUT_EVDEV=y
CONFIG_KEYBOARD_GPIO=y
# CONFIG_SERIO_SERPORT is not set
@@ -147,6 +151,9 @@ CONFIG_SERIO_AMBAKMI=y
CONFIG_LEGACY_PTY_COUNT=16
CONFIG_SERIAL_8250=y
C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_CONSOLE=y
+C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_EXTENDED=y
+C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_SHARE_IRQ=y
+C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_BCM2835AUX=y
C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_DW=y
C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_MT6577=y
CONFIG_SERIAL_8250_UNIPHIER=y
@@ -173,6 +180,7 @@ CONFIG_I2C_MUX=y
CONFIG_I2C_MUX_PCA954x=y
CONFIG_I2C_DESIGNWARE_PLATFORM=y
CONFIG_I2C_IMX=y
+CONFIG_I2C_BCM2835=y
CONFIG_I2C_MV64XXX=y
CONFIG_I2C_QUP=y
CONFIG_I2C_TEGRA=y
@@ -180,6 +188,8 @@ CONFIG_I2C_UNIPHIER_F=y
CONFIG_I2C_RCAR=y
CONFIG_SPI=y
CONFIG_SPI_ORION=y
+CONFIG_SPI_BCM2835=y
+CONFIG_SPI_BCM2835AUX=y
CONFIG_SPI_PL022=y
CONFIG_SPI_QUP=y
CONFIG_SPI_SPIDEV=m
@@ -206,20 +216,24 @@ CONFIG_MFD_SPMI_PMIC=y
CONFIG_MFD_SEC_CORE=y
CONFIG_MFD_HI655X_PMIC=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R=y
+CONFIG_BCM2835_WDT=y
+CONFIG_MFD_SPMI_PMIC=y
+CONFIG_MFD_SEC_CORE=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_FIXED_VOLTAGE=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_HI655X=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_QCOM_SMD_RPM=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_QCOM_SPMI=y
CONFIG_REGULATOR_S2MPS11=y
-CONFIG_FB=y
+CONFIG_DRM=y
+CONFIG_DRM_VC4=y
CONFIG_FB_ARMCLCD=y
-CONFIG_FRAMEBUFFER_CONSOLE=y
CONFIG_LOGO=y
# CONFIG_LOGO_LINUX_MONO is not set
# CONFIG_LOGO_LINUX_VGA16 is not set
CONFIG_SOUND=y
CONFIG_SND=y
CONFIG_SND_SOC=y
+CONFIG_SND_BCM2835_SOC_I2S=y
CONFIG_SND_SOC_RCAR=y
CONFIG_SND_SOC_AK4613=y
CONFIG_USB=y
@@ -270,6 +284,7 @@ CONFIG_RTC_DRV_SUN6I=y
CONFIG_RTC_DRV_XGENE=y
CONFIG_DMADEVICES=y
CONFIG_PL330_DMA=y
+CONFIG_DMA_BCM2835=y
CONFIG_TEGRA20_APB_DMA=y
CONFIG_QCOM_BAM_DMA=y
CONFIG_RCAR_DMAC=y
@@ -289,7 +304,9 @@ CONFIG_HWSPINLOCK_QCOM=y
CONFIG_MAILBOX=y
CONFIG_ARM_MHU=y
CONFIG_HI6220_MBOX=y
+CONFIG_BCM2835_MBOX=y
CONFIG_ARM_SMMU=y
+CONFIG_RASPBERRYPI_POWER=y
CONFIG_QCOM_SMEM=y
CONFIG_QCOM_SMD=y
CONFIG_QCOM_SMD_RPM=y
@@ -302,6 +319,7 @@ CONFIG_PHY_HI6220_USB=y
CONFIG_PHY_XGENE=y
CONFIG_ARM_SCPI_PROTOCOL=y
CONFIG_ACPI=y
+CONFIG_RASPBERRYPI_FIRMWARE=y
CONFIG_EXT2_FS=y
CONFIG_EXT3_FS=y
CONFIG_FANOTIFY=y
@@ -311,7 +329,6 @@ CONFIG_AUTOFS4_FS=y
CONFIG_FUSE_FS=y
CONFIG_CUSE=y
CONFIG_VFAT_FS=y
-CONFIG_TMPFS=y
CONFIG_HUGETLBFS=y
CONFIG_CONFIGFS_FS=y
CONFIG_EFIVAR_FS=y
